What Are Tokenized Real World Assets (RWA)?

Tokenized Real World Assets (RWAs) are tokenized representations of physical and traditional financial assets that are deployed on blockchain, for example stocks, bonds, ETFs, cash (stablecoins are a perfect example), or tangible assets like real estate, commodities, precious metals, and others.

Blockchain technology enables the tokenization of these assets, with each token representing either a fraction or the full value of the underlying asset. This also makes RWAs more liquid and easily accessible to a wider range of users, especially those who may face restrictions from intermediary platforms or geographic limitations in traditional financial markets.

How Does It Work?

The tokenized RWA swap feature in Trust Wallet is powered by leading blockchain protocols Ondo Finance and 1inch Swap API. Ondo Finance tokenizes real-world assets using its smart contracts and is one of the largest and most trusted projects in the tokenized asset industry, collaborating with major institutional investment firms.

1inch Swap API is integrated into Trust Wallet, providing one of the most secure and fastest token swapping processes with access to unlimited liquidity from the entire crypto market.

What You Should Know Before Getting Started with RWAs in Trust Wallet

This feature is available in the regular Swap tab and, in essence, works just like swapping other tokens, making the process familiar and straightforward for users. One of the main goals of this feature is education, allowing users to explore on-chain access to asset-linked value while bridging the gap between traditional markets and DeFi. These tokenized assets do not represent direct ownership and are not shares or equity instruments.

Currently, tokenized RWAs are available on the Ethereum network, with swaps conducted using the stablecoin USDC. BNB Chain & Solana support is coming soon. Available assets include the tokenized versions of major U.S. stocks, like:

  • $AAPL
  • $AMZN
  • $TSLA

The token names may differ from their original assets. For example, Tesla (TSLA) might appear as TSLAxx, where “xx” indicates the provider or protocol issuing the RWA token. RWA swaps in Trust Wallet are available only in certain regions, so users in the US, UK, and EU cannot access this functionality within the app.

How to Swap Tokenized RWAs in Trust Wallet

  1. Download Trust Wallet and either create a new wallet or import an existing one.
  2. Open the app and go to the ‘Swap’ tab on the main screen.
  3. Select the asset you want to swap from and to, for example, from USDC to AAPLon on the Ethereum chain.
  4. Enter the amount of USDC you want to swap and tap the ‘Continue’ button.
  5. Review the swap details and tap the ‘Confirm Swap’ button. After the swap is completed, your tokenized RWA will appear in your wallet.
Trust Wallet RWA

Note: Access to swap RWA assets follows standard U.S. market hours: 9:30 AM to 4:00 PM EST, Monday to Friday.
